Re: Ryan Weaver's 1969 Olds Cutlass S W31 Club Coupe
Removing all the interior, glass and doors would make your task a lot easier. The lighter the body the better. That way you can lift it by the trunk latch brace in the rear and by the top two fender bolt holes on the top of the cowl. That way requires two cherry pickers. You also can use the seat belt bolt holes from the interior, which only requires one cherry picker. Either way, you need to have the body as light as possible.

Re: Ryan Weaver's 1969 Olds Cutlass S W31 Club Coupe
I removed my convertible body years ago by pulling the rear up first, using the seat belt anchors. Then lifting the front using the front body mounts. Only one cherry picker needed.
